About us

Skyflow is the security and privacy platform for the modern AI data stack built to radically simplify how companies isolate, protect, and govern their customers’ most sensitive data. With its Data Privacy Vault, Skyflow enables businesses to store, process, and share sensitive data securely. Skyflow is backed by leading investors and is trusted by Fortune 500 and growth companies across financial services, healthcare, travel & hospitality, and retail.

    🔐 Architecting for Trust: Data Protection Strategies in the Age of AI & Regulation As enterprises embed AI deeper into their workflows, data protection has moved from a compliance checkbox to a design principle. In an era where “models never forget,” Deepak Annamalai, Regional Director – APAC at Skyflow, underscored how organizations must rethink their architectures to secure sensitive data across LLMs, agents, and enterprise AI systems. He highlighted that traditional methods like masking or blocking data no longer suffice. Instead, tokenization, auditability, and privacy-by-design frameworks are emerging as the foundation for scaling AI responsibly — allowing innovation without exposure.
